Management Commentary

During the associated the previous quarter earnings call, management focused heavily on segment-level performance drivers and operational efficiency efforts. Leadership highlighted that demand for specialized staffing services in high-skill verticals, including healthcare, clinical research, and information technology, remained relatively resilient during the quarter, offsetting softer demand for general administrative and entry-level industrial staffing roles. Management also noted that cost optimization initiatives rolled out across the firm’s global footprint in prior periods helped support operating margin stability during the previous quarter, even as some segments faced slower revenue growth. The team additionally referenced ongoing investments in AI-powered recruitment and candidate matching tools, which they stated have improved time-to-fill metrics for client roles and boosted overall candidate satisfaction rates, supporting long-term client retention goals. Forward Guidance

In terms of forward-looking commentary shared during the earnings call, KELYA leadership avoided providing specific numerical quarterly projections, citing ongoing uncertainty in global macroeconomic conditions and labor market volatility. Instead, management outlined key potential factors that could influence performance in upcoming periods, including the trajectory of corporate hiring budgets as businesses adjust to evolving interest rate environments, ongoing tightness in the supply of skilled specialized labor, and growing demand for flexible workforce solutions from both small and large enterprise clients. Leadership noted that the firm would continue to prioritize investments in high-growth verticals and adjust its cost structure dynamically to align with shifts in demand, in an effort to maintain operational stability across varying market conditions. Management also emphasized that any future performance outcomes would be heavily dependent on broader macro trends that remain outside of the firm’s direct control.
